Overview

Yume Cosmos Garden in Kameoka is one of the largest flower gardens in western Japan, spanning approximately 4.2 hectares. The fields feature roughly 8 million cosmos flowers across 20 distinct varieties. The site is a collaborative project between local farmers and the city, designed to promote regional agriculture and tourism. Visitors can walk through labyrinthine paths cut directly into the floral displays. A designated harvest area allows visitors to cut and take home their own bouquets. The garden is situated in a rural valley, offering panoramic views of the surrounding mountains. It relies on the seasonal planting of seeds to maintain the blossoms from early autumn through late October. The site is managed under the umbrella of local community revitalization efforts.

Insider tips

Bring a pair of durable, comfortable shoes as the ground between flower rows can be uneven or muddy after rainfall.

If you plan to pick flowers, bring your own gardening gloves and small scissors, although some rental supplies are available.

Check the official website's blooming calendar before visiting to ensure you arrive during the peak flowering window.
